Maharashtra’s New GCC Push Set to Energise Office Leasing Beyond Mumbai & Pune

Maharashtra’s newly approved GCC policy targets the next wave of leasing expansion — redirecting global enterprises from Mumbai and Pune to emerging cities. With capital subsidies, added FSI, tax incentives and fast approvals, the state aims to lift GCC leasing from 15 to 25 million sq ft in five years while opening new opportunities in sectors like defense, aerospace and renewable energy.

eBay Sets Up Bengaluru Innovation Hub with Awfis: What It Means for City, Jobs & Real Estate

eBay has opened a 67,000 sq. ft. innovation hub at Embassy Tech Village, Bengaluru with Awfis. Beyond tech growth, this move boosts jobs, housing demand, and real estate prospects in North Bengaluru.
